Job Summary

The Construction Field Supervisor will report to the Utility Construction Manager and will be engaged in the project during the construction phase of Construction Projects for substations and transmission lines through final commissioning and closeout phases. Projects vary in scope and the role of the Field Supervisor adapts accordingly, overseeing activities from initiation to final commissioning and closeout.

Job Duties And Responsibilities
  • Participate as a member of project teams to assist in the development of project scope, cost estimate, and schedule.
  • Attend site field and scope visits; assist in developing schedules, including critical paths.
  • Create detailed construction plans, identify outage requirements, and develop construction contract bid packages.
  • Review bid responses, participate in vendor selection, and attend pre-bid meetings with contractors.
  • Participate in design constructability reviews and detailed construction planning, including outage lists and resource requirements.
  • Ensure contractor compliance with Utility Company mandated safety training.
  • Coordinate with survey and soil boring crews; ensure necessary permits and environmental approvals are obtained prior to construction.
  • Lead Contractors Pre-Construction/Safety Kickoff meetings, outlining expectations and required material inventories.
  • Work with design engineers when deficiencies arise.
  • Conduct safety-related activities:
    Tailboard conferences, JSA development, hazard observation, and monitoring contractor training and skills.
  • Report theft or illegal activity; ensure quality and maintainability standards for contractor work.
  • Protect Utility positions regarding environmental concerns; coordinate environmental sampling, removal of oil, spill cleanup, and storm water management.
  • Maintain Substation Work Management Plans (SWMPP) and Spill Prevention Controls & Countermeasures (SPCC).
  • Identify and address safety hazards and environmental concerns; monitor construction schedule and cost.
  • Perform quality assurance checks and ensure SWMS and Asset Data forms are completed for all equipment installed or removed.
  • Track schedule progress versus requested service dates; manage excess material returns and investment recovery processes.
  • Supervise daily crew kickoff, safety of all team members, and proactive hazard mitigation.
  • Assist in crew JSAs and Tailboards; discuss daily work activity and material issues.
  • Ensure permit adherence and coordinate material deliveries and landowner access.
  • Conduct QA/QC activities, log construction progress, keep field notes, and ensure as-built documentation meets Utility Company standards.
